Pops EMA Breakout Suite - PDH/PDL + PMH/PML + 13/48/200

📘 How to Use the Pops EMA Breakout Suite
This script combines Previous Day Levels, Pre-Market Levels, and your EMA fan (13/48/200) into a repeatable trading framework. It’s designed for SPY, QQQ, IWM, and leading stocks — but can be applied anywhere.
🔹 Step 1: Check the Opening Condition
Price must open inside yesterday’s high (PDH) and yesterday’s low (PDL).
This tells you the market is “balanced” and ready for a breakout trade.
🔹 Step 2: Mark the Pre-Market Range (4:00–9:30 ET)
The script automatically plots:
PMH = Pre-Market High (blue line)
PML = Pre-Market Low (blue line)
These are your first breakout trigger levels.
🔹 Step 3: Wait for the Break
If price breaks above PMH, look for longs/calls targeting PDH.
If price breaks below PML, look for shorts/puts targeting PDL.
If price chops between PMH and PML → this is the No-Trade Zone. Sit on hands.
🔹 Step 4: Use the 2-Min EMA Fan for Entry
On a 2-minute chart:
Fast EMA (13, yellow) → entry trigger.
Mid EMA (48, purple) → short-term trend guide.
Slow EMA (200, red) → big-picture filter.
Entry Rule:
After breakout, wait for a pullback to the 13 EMA.
Enter when price rejects and continues in breakout direction.
Stop-loss = just past the 13 EMA.
🔹 Step 5: Manage the Trade
First targets = PDH/PDL zones.
Optional scaling = VWAP, Fib retrace, or major support/resistance.
Trail remainder with the 13 EMA.
🔹 Step 6: Alerts & Automation
The script has built-in alerts you can set:
“Break Above PM High” → signals breakout long.
“Break Below PM Low” → signals breakout short.
“2-min Long Entry” → confirms pullback long.
“2-min Short Entry” → confirms pullback short.
👉 In short: Levels (PDH/PDL, PMH/PML) give you the roadmap. EMAs give you the timing.
